Nuair a thiocfas lá breá agus gaoth ón bhfarraige tabharfaidh mé samhradh liom go céibh na Gaillimhe ó thogha Abhainn Uí Bhroin a chuireas a stóirín néal is i miorán.
When a fine day comes and a wind from the sea, I will bring summer with me to the quay of Galway from the choice of the Owenbrin River that sends its little treasure clouded and in a trickle...
